规格转换方法:优化硬件与软件系统的验证与测试
1 规格转换的基本概念
在硬件与软件系统的验证和测试过程中,规格转换方法扮演着至关重要的角色。规格转换不仅仅是将一种形式的规格转换为另一种形式,更重要的是通过转换使规格更易于理解和实现,从而提高验证和测试的效率。规格转换方法通常包括以下几个方面:
- 简化复杂规格 :将复杂的规格分解为更简单的子规格,以便于分析工具处理。
- 高级别规格到低级别实现细节的转换 :将抽象的高层次描述转化为具体的实现细节,便于编码和测试。
- 不同形式规格间的转换 :例如,从自然语言描述转换为形式化逻辑表达,或从一种时序逻辑转换为另一种。
- 改善可读性和可维护性 :确保规格能够清晰表达设计意图,并且易于随系统设计的变化而更新。
2 规格转换的意义
规格转换的意义在于它能够帮助验证和测试团队更好地理解系统需求,并确保这些需求能够在开发过程中得到准确实现。具体来说,规格转换可以带来以下好处:
- 提高验证效率 :简化后的规格更容易被验证工具处理,减少了验证时间和复杂度。
- 减少误解 :形式化的规格可以避免自然语言描述中的歧义,确保所有相关人员对系统需求有一致的理解。
- 增强协作 :不同形式的规格可以满足不同团队的需求,